Zidane ‘wishes to continue at Madrid’

Zinedine Zidane has no plans of leaving his role as Real Madrid Coach at the end of the season regardless of success in Europe.

Reports had suggested the Frenchman may not stay on in the position should Los Blancos fail to win their third consecutive European title.

“My future is independent of that (Champions League success),” Zidane is cited as saying by Real Madrid’s official club website.

“Today I am the Coach of the club and I want to continue like this, but this is not important and we are only focused on the match and how to prepare for that.

“We want to go out and win the game and we do not want to take any risks, to play on the back foot or do anything strange.

“We want to go out and get an early game because we know the importance of this game and that it’s a semi-final, we know what we must do.

“Success is what drives us all on – me, the fans, the club and our team.”
